The National Automated Fingerprint Identification System (NAFIS) has significantly expanded its reach, reaching 1022 locations across the country as of November 30, 2023. This impressive development reflects the Indian government’s commitment to leveraging technology to enhance law enforcement capabilities and improve public safety.

Breakdown of NAFIS Locations:

  • Districts/Other Police Units: 840
  • Commissionerate: 74
  • Central Law Enforcement Agencies: 70
  • Central Finger Print Bureau: 2
  • Finger Print Bureaus of States/Union Territories: 36

Enhanced Security and Access:

To ensure secure access to the NAFIS application, VPN IDs have been created and shared with all states and union territories. This critical step further strengthens the system’s reliability and effectiveness.

Increased Efficiency and Crime Detection:

NAFIS plays a pivotal role in streamlining criminal investigations by enabling rapid fingerprint identification. This centralized database significantly reduces the time required for identifying suspects and linking them to unsolved cases, ultimately leading to faster crime resolution and increased investigative efficiency.

Future Expansion and Enhancements:

The National Crime Records Bureau (NCRB) is constantly working to enhance NAFIS’s capabilities. Plans are underway to integrate facial recognition technology and expand the database to include fingerprints of missing persons and unidentified bodies. These advancements will further strengthen the system’s effectiveness and contribute to a safer and more secure India.
